WebDec 28, 2024 · Unmarried partners do not benefit under intestacy rules. When one cohabiting partner dies without a Will, their surviving partner may be able to claim from their estate through the Inheritance ( Provision for Family and Dependants) Act 1975 (‘the 1975 Act’). This can also be referred to as an ‘Inheritance Act claim’. But a growing number ... WebSpinster is a term referring to an unmarried woman who is older than what is perceived as the prime age range during which women usually marry. It can also indicate that a woman is considered unlikely to ever marry. The term originally denoted a woman whose occupation was to spin.A synonymous term is old maid. WebJan 31, 2024 · Unmarried Childbearing. Data are for the U.S. Number of live births to unmarried women: 1,464,455. Fertility rate for unmarried women: 37.8 births per 1,000 unmarried women aged 15-44. Percent of all births to unmarried women: 40.0%.
